今日习得:
1.the declared package does not match
解决方法:地址链接
我的解决方法是,在报错的地方加声明……【o( ̄▽ ̄)o】
2.HTTP STATUS 404 [整理常见的错误代码!!!]
DESCRIPTION :The requested resource is not available.
3.Ajax的三种写法
代码展示
方法一:
<script>
$(function () {
$.ajax({
// 设置ajax的参数
// 请求数据的url地址:接口地址
url: '/index_data',
// 请求数据方式:get post
type: 'get',
// 返回的数据格式 json
dataType: 'json',
// data:发送给接口的数据
data:{"code":"30026"},
// 请求成功之后要执行的回调函数
success: function (dat) {
//dat:服务端返回的数据
console.log(dat)
},
// 请求失败
error: function (e) {
alert('请求失败')
}
})
})
</script>
方法二:
<script>
$(function () {
$.ajax({
url: '/index_data', //请求地址
type: 'get', //请求方式
dataType: 'json', //返回的数据格式
data:{'code':"000007"}
}).done(function(dat) {
// 请求成功之后要执行的回调函数
console.log(dat)
}).fail(function(e) {
// 请求失败之后要执行的回调函数
alert('请求失败')
})
})
</script>
方法三:
<script>
$(function () {
$.get("/add_data", {
"code":"000007"
},
function(dat){
//请求成功时回调函数
alert(dat)
})
})
</script>
ajax,即 Asynchronous Javascript And XML——“异步JavaScript和XML”,是指一种创建交互式网页应用的网页开发技术。
其目的是让js发送http请求,实现服务器端通信,即数据交互。
优点:
1.异步请求
2.局部刷新,也称“无刷新”
常用参数:
- url : 请求地址
- type : 请求方式, 默认是"GET", 常用的还有POST
- dataType : 设置返回的数据格式, 常用的是"json"格式, 还有"HTML"格式
- data : 设置发送给服务器的数据
- success : 设置请求成功后的回调函数( 第二种方式用done )
- error : 设置请求失败后的回调函数, ( 第二种方式用fail )